An endoprosthesis includes an expandable tubular body defined by a plurality of struts. In some embodiments, the expandable tubular body includes a bioerodible metal that has at least a first surface region and a second surface region. The first and second surface regions can have different surface oxide compositions. In some embodiments, the first portion has a thermally altered microstructure and the second portion has a wrought microstructure. The thermally altered microstructure can be a cast microstructure comprising dendritic grains. The first portion forms at least a portion of an outer surface of the expandable tubular body. In some embodiments, the expandable tubular body includes iron or a bioerodible iron alloy and at least one surface of the expandable tubular body includes a substantially uniform coating of iron(III) oxide.

1. An endoprosthesis comprising an expandable tubular body defined by a plurality of struts, the expandable tubular body comprising a bioerodible metal having at least a first surface region and a second surface region, the first and second surface regions having different surface oxide compositions, wherein the second surface region comprises a sulfide of the bioerodible metal. 2. The endoprosthesis of claim 1, wherein the bioerodible metal is iron or an alloy thereof. 3. The endoprosthesis of claim 2, the first surface region comprising ferrous oxide (iron(II) oxide) and has a higher percentage of ferrous oxide (iron(II) oxide) as a percentage of total oxides in each region than the second surface region. 4. The endoprosthesis of claim 3, wherein the first surface region comprises a cast microstructure and the second region comprises a wrought microstructure. 5. The endoprosthesis of claim 2, wherein the second surface region comprises ferroso ferric oxide (iron (II, III) oxide). 6. The endoprosthesis of claim 5, wherein the first surface region is essentially free of ferroso ferric oxide. 7. The endoprosthesis of claim 2, wherein the second surface region comprises ferric oxide (iron(III) oxide). 8. The endoprosthesis of claim 7, wherein the first surface region is essentially free of ferric oxide. 9. An endoprosthesis comprising an expandable tubular body defined by a plurality of struts, the expandable tubular body comprising a bioerodible metal having at least a first surface region and a second surface region, the first and second surface regions having different surface oxide compositions, wherein the bioerodible metal is iron or an alloy thereof, wherein the second surface region comprises ferric oxide (iron(III) oxide), wherein the first surface region comprises hematite. 10. The endoprosthesis of claim 1, wherein the first region is essentially free of sulfides. 11. The endoprosthesis of claim 1, wherein the bioerodible metal is iron or an alloy thereof and the sulfide is iron (II) sulfide. 12. The endoprosthesis of claim 11, wherein The endoprosthesis is a stent. 13. An endoprosthesis comprising an expandable tubular body defined by a plurality of struts, the expandable tubular body comprising a bioerodible metal having at least a first portion and a second portion, the first portion having a thermally altered microstructure, the second portion having a wrought microstructure, the first portion forming at least a portion of an outer surface of the expandable tubular body, wherein the tubular body comprises a continuous body of the second portion with a plurality of first portions each having a cast microstructure comprising dendritic grains, wherein each first portion defines at least a portion of the outer surface of the expandable tubular member. 14. The endoprosthesis of claim 13, wherein the bioerodible metal is iron or an alloy thereof. 15. The endoprosthesis of claim 13, the first portion encapsulates the second portion. 16. The endoprosthesis of claim 13, wherein the first portion defines the abluminal surface of the expandable tubular body. 17. The endoprosthesis of claim 13, wherein the plurality of first portions comprise holes or cavities each surrounded by the second portion. 18. The endoprosthesis of claim 13, wherein the first portion and the second portion each include surface regions having different surface oxide compositions. 19. The endoprosthesis of claim 13, further comprising a coating overlying the outer surface of the expandable tubular member. 20. The endoprosthesis of claim 13, wherein the endoprosthesis is a stent. 21. An endoprosthesis comprising an expandable tubular body defined by a plurality of struts, the struts comprising one or more surfaces, the expandable tubular body comprising iron or a bioerodible iron alloy, at least one surface of the expandable tubular body comprising a substantially uniform coating of iron(III) oxide, wherein the coating of ferric oxide encapsulates the expandable tubular body. 22. The endoprosthesis of claim 21, wherein the tubular body comprises a continuous body of the iron or the bioerodible iron alloy. 23. An endoprosthesis comprising an expandable tubular body defined by a plurality of struts, the expandable tubular body comprising iron or a bioerodible iron alloy, at least one surface of the expandable tubular body comprising a substantially uniform coating of iron(III) oxide, wherein the expandable tubular body comprises an alloy consisting essentially of iron and about 2.3 weight percent manganese. 24. The endoprosthesis of claim 21, wherein the endoprosthesis is a stent.
